    Aetna requires 2 years of severe obesity, which is 35+ BMI with co-morbitities or 40+ BMI without. I've only been at 40+ BMI for 14 months. Two years ago, my BMI was 36.5, and I didn't have any documented co-morbitities at the time. Though it hasn't been diagnosed yet, I probably have sleep apnea now because I snore pretty bad and didn't use to. I have my first consultation in a week, but I'm afraid I'm going to go through all this and Aetna will just end up denying me. Can anyone else with Aetna shed some light on your approval/denial?

    Hi! This is my first post! My name is Raven and I'm 5'8 and 315 pounds. I had my first appointment last Friday and went over my insurance and hospital requirements. I'm required to do 6 months of watched dieting and weigh ins. Plus a whole other list of stuff like a sleep study, get cleared by a psychiatrist and take 3 hours worth of computer personality tests, have an exercise evaluation, see a nutritionist monthly, get my lungs and heart checked, and more. It feels like so much stuff (worth it of course) but the 6 months wait feels like lifetime! But I've been fat my whole life so I guess it's doable.
